Waiting Room Painting in Longmont, CO
Waiting room painting services involve applying fresh paint to the walls and surfaces of a property's reception or waiting area. This service covers a range of projects, including commercial spaces such as medical offices, dental clinics, salons, and other customer-facing environments. Property owners typically seek this service to update the appearance, enhance the atmosphere, or prepare the space for new tenants or business operations. Before requesting waiting room painting, it’s helpful to consider the current condition of the walls, preferred color schemes, and any specific surface treatments or finishes desired to ensure the outcome aligns with the overall aesthetic.
Understanding the scope of the project is important for property owners interested in waiting room painting. This includes knowing the size of the area, the number of coats needed, and any surface repairs or prep work required beforehand. Clarifying these details can help set realistic expectations for the project and ensure that the space is transformed efficiently and effectively. Whether updating a single room or an entire reception area, clear communication about the desired look and surface conditions can support a smooth and satisfactory painting process.

Waiting Room Painting Questions
What types of waiting room painting projects are common? Typical projects include repainting walls, ceilings, and trim to refresh the space and improve aesthetics.
How should I prepare a waiting room for painting? Clearing furniture and fixtures, and ensuring surfaces are clean and smooth, helps achieve a quality finish.
What paint finishes are suitable for waiting rooms? Eggshell or satin finishes are popular choices for durability and easy cleaning in high-traffic areas.
Can waiting room painting be done during business hours? Many projects are scheduled to minimize disruption, often completed during off-hours or in sections.
